ISO 22765 is an International Standard that discusses nuclear fuel technology.
ISO 22765 specifies the ceramographic procedure used to prepare sintered (U,Pu)O2 pellets for qualitative and quantitative examination of the pellet microstructure. The examinations are performed before and after thermal treatment or chemical etching.

Mixed uranium-plutonium oxide is a type of nuclear fuel that contains more than one oxide of fissile material, typically plutonium blended with natural uranium, reprocessed uranium, or depleted uranium.
